Antique Bronze Token

This bronze token served as currency during the reign of Raiyum, the Wizard-King. The faint outline of a crowned head can been seen on one side, but its features have been worn smooth by time. These are wanted by Masei Mkembe, at Masei's Imports in Zawabi's Refuge.

History

  • After the first buff reducing the amount of tokens required per turn in, this used to be a good source of guild renown.
  • Before that, these rewards used to require far more tokens making the turns in rather poor. Cost were around 10x what they are now - up to 6,250 tokens.
  • Revamped to use the barter system. You are now given a single random loot-gen item. No choice besides type of item. No longer can be used to gain guild renown.
    • Since the overhaul to the system, MLs for each selection were assumed to be unchanged; however, clothing and jewelry are now ML 7-11. Exceptional clothing and jewelry are ML 7-13 or higher. Confirmation that the exceptional items go to a higher ML has been made (Armored +7 Bracers ML13).
  • From U24 until U29, this was one of the few places where you could still find mid-level randomly generated clickies.
  • After U29 mid-level randomly generated clickies are no longer available as the items rewarded all have the "Ingredient Type: New Random Loot" qualifier.
  • Since Update 53, you may now Barter for Sands of Menechtarun wilderness loot from Masei Mkembe's Barter Shop in Zawabi's Refuge if you have Antique Bronze Tokens to spare.
